Differential gene expression (DGE) analysis of drug-resistant and drug-sensitive TS485T-O LCOs revealed that the interleukin-17 (IL-17) signaling pathway was enriched in both crizotinib-resistant and alectinib-resistant tumor organoids ( Supplementary Figure S2C-D). [...]we found that the actin cytoskeleton regulatory pathway was downregulated in both FA34-O crizotinib-resistant and alectinib-resistant tumor organoids ( Supplementary Figure S2E-F).
